The Punjabi film industry, lovingly known as Pollywood, has transformed dramatically over the last decade. Gone are the days when Punjabi cinema was solely about folk tales and village politics. Today, it is a multi-million dollar powerhouse producing content that rivals Bollywood in swagger, storytelling, and box office collection.

If you are looking for a definitive list of 7 hit movies Punjabi style, you are in the right place. These aren't just films; they are cultural phenomena. From laugh-riot comedies to intense action dramas, these seven blockbusters redefined the box office and made stars like Diljit Dosanjh, Gippy Grewal, and Ammy Virk household names. The Supernatural Blockbuster

Diljit Dosanjh became the first Punjabi star to crack the ₹100 crore club with this action-fantasy. Sardaar Ji is about a ghost hunter (Diljit) who falls in love with a spirit (Neeru Bajwa) trapped in a haunted palace.

Why it’s a Hit: While critics were mixed, the audience went wild. The film had larger-than-life VFX (uncommon for Pollywood), a superstar swagger, and a chartbusting album ("Ishq Da Sutta" and "Titliaan" became anthems).
